Why this ranking

Edgar Sosa ranks #252 with a 78.83 score on the 60-100 H&G All-Time Index. His standout win in our data is over Giovani Segura in 2013, who reached a 1,845 Peak-form Elo, one of the stronger opponents on his record. He also has 3 wins over opponents who were ranked in the top 100 around the time of the fight; these are matched by name and date, so we treat them as a careful estimate. The strongest model lifts are quality of opponents beaten (above the typical top-1000 fighter) and world-title record (above the typical top-1000 fighter). Peak-form Elo is 1,858 (±185), separate from the 60-100 career Index.
